Religion is inescapable. Everyone is religious. Religion is any system of faith and worship. Religions have a god and an ethical structure. In Christianity, that God is Yahweh and His law provides the ethical structure. The idea that one can separate mankind from religion is silly. It reduces to a game of words/semantics. Even those that deny a god put their faith in and give their worship to something - usually themselves. They derive their system of ethics from something. This would be the religion of humanism. The question isn't really God or no God.......it's which god do we serve? It's not religion or no religion, but which religion?

I think the only problem I have with the word "religious" is that it can give people a false impression. Some people tend to think of religion as being a preferential thing you can change and that one is just as good as another. Whereas ultimately there is only God and reality, against which fluff-stuff will fall away. Not to say that religion is fluff-stuff, but false religions have no real value when compared to God. So, other than the possible misinterpretation of religion as putting God in a box, I don't really have a problem with the word myself.
